I have read the license and I think that it is very clear. There is also a KB article on the topic.

http://docs.info.apple.com/article.html?artnum=302797

If you read the detailed license, any WO 5.3.x onwards application is licensed for deployment on any compatible platform without requiring the purchase of a license.

It doesn't talk about number of sites, users, loads, etc, but does not restrict these in any way. That is no different from other open source licenses.
